学习数据结构与算法的困惑,请高手帮助。

Tidal_Choidi 2010-08-05 09:17:32
现在正在拿一本 西电 高一凡写的《数据结构算法实现及解析》一书正在边看边上机练习。看过之后给自己的感觉总是印象不是很深刻。总是反复的看。看着那么一本厚厚的书,心中由不得有些感觉吃不消。后悔当初在学校没有给这门课程下大力气。

发现现在只要是C语言系列的笔试无不渗透大量的算法题目。求教大侠给点学习的思路或者是好的方法。(不是刻意找捷径,我也明没有时间保证是不行的,只是感觉自己学习的效率很低)。

先谢~
...全文
408 点赞 收藏 32
写回复
32 条回复
切换为时间正序
请发表友善的回复…
发表回复
leoWHF 2010-08-29
[Quote=引用 2 楼 namewchwch 的回复:]
做题和抄书。

抄书是最能体验学习的方法,当你抄写的很流利则说明掌握的比较好。当抄写的很艰涩,则需要反复学习
[/Quote]正在用这个方法,感觉似乎是不错!我是个新手,要很努力额
回复
wizard_tiger 2010-08-27
[Quote=引用 20 楼 longzuyuan 的回复:]
电驴是有电子科大罗吴蔓老师讲的数据结构视频资源,讲的非常透彻,楼主可以下下来看看。

听老师讲课还是比自学要容易些,只要上课不瞌睡、老师不是太滥。
[/Quote]
我也是实初学者正大在下,不过老没有人放源!
my god!三天还没下一半呢!
回复
air_snake 2010-08-25
Get your hands dirty
回复
rinoya111 2010-08-24
关注中
回复
lanhaibin 2010-08-24
把所有的算法和习题全部上机实现一次,这样你想不记住都困难了,这对提升内功很好处的,可以提高你的编程能力。
回复
dingyaguang117 2010-08-22
搞ACM的表示毫无压力 做题多了 自然熟练了

数据结构思想记住就行了~~做题的时候再发挥
回复
canshui 2010-08-21
[Quote=引用 23 楼 yj0821421350 的回复:]
我这里有北大ACM的练习题,帮助入门的,有详解,要得话,我传给你!给我邮箱发邮件:yangjun724038@163.com
[/Quote]

膜拜啊……
回复
xinzaiyiqi 2010-08-20
抄写伪代码
应用也是必要的
回复
yj0821421350 2010-08-20
我这里有北大ACM的练习题,帮助入门的,有详解,要得话,我传给你!给我邮箱发邮件:yangjun724038@163.com
回复
boYwell 2010-08-20
[Quote=引用 9 楼 superdullwolf 的回复:]

抄写伪代码就可以。
掌握思路是关键。
[/Quote]

mark up~
回复
michael122 2010-08-11
国内的书确实严谨性和专业性不够,一本书bug很多的话就要经常带着怀疑的态度去看了,就不想看了
国外的书犯错的概率就小的多了。作者对这方面显然比国内的作者更在乎
回复
绿色夹克衫 2010-08-11
编译当然不会有错误,否则就太不像话了,是程序逻辑的问题,也就是说求出的结果不一定正确,或存在漏解的情况。

[Quote=引用 17 楼 tidal_choidi 的回复:]

上面我提到的那本书是跟清华的严蔚敏的那本著名的教材基本上是同步的,感觉不像楼上二位说的《妙趣横生的算法》.....,里面的代码都试着在VC6上运行过没报什么错误。

正在学习中.....,谢谢楼上各位热心的帮助。
[/Quote]
回复
Tidal_Choidi 2010-08-11
上面我提到的那本书是跟清华的严蔚敏的那本著名的教材基本上是同步的,感觉不像楼上二位说的《妙趣横生的算法》.....,里面的代码都试着在VC6上运行过没报什么错误。

正在学习中.....,谢谢楼上各位热心的帮助。
回复
企-鹅 2010-08-11
[Quote=引用 15 楼 litaoye 的回复:]
嗯,选书也很重要,前两天在书店里翻了一本名为“妙趣横生的算法”的数,里面的程序是用C写的。图省钱,站读了一会儿。其中有个4张牌加减乘除算24的程序,从解题思路,到代码,根本就是错的,最可怕的是,给出的那个算不出结果的例子,竟然被我口算得出结果了,我想书可以写的浅,把浅显的东西讲透彻也是很有意义的。但有这么明显的逻辑错误就不应该了。
[/Quote]

《妙趣横生的算法》基本上就是C语言100题和网上一些C语言题的拼凑,里面错误百出,价格还好贵。。。。
回复
Tidal_Choidi 2010-08-11
谢谢楼上几位的热心帮助。
回复
Kevin龙 2010-08-11
电驴是有电子科大罗吴蔓老师讲的数据结构视频资源,讲的非常透彻,楼主可以下下来看看。

听老师讲课还是比自学要容易些,只要上课不瞌睡、老师不是太滥。
回复
绿色夹克衫 2010-08-10
嗯,选书也很重要,前两天在书店里翻了一本名为“妙趣横生的算法”的数,里面的程序是用C写的。图省钱,站读了一会儿。其中有个4张牌加减乘除算24的程序,从解题思路,到代码,根本就是错的,最可怕的是,给出的那个算不出结果的例子,竟然被我口算得出结果了,我想书可以写的浅,把浅显的东西讲透彻也是很有意义的。但有这么明显的逻辑错误就不应该了。
回复
toplinq 2010-08-10
加油,坚持比较重要
回复
九度空间 2010-08-10
换本书吧
回复
zyjpjl 2010-08-07
同意楼上,画图很重要,多思考,随身带纸笔,想起了就可以写,可以算,灵感总是来的很突然
回复
发动态
发帖子
数据结构与算法
创建于2007-08-27

3.2w+

社区成员

数据结构与算法相关内容讨论专区
申请成为版主
社区公告
暂无公告